> I trust it is clear to all that I have not opposed the registration of a
> variant subtag for Grabar because I wish to manipulate any list against
> common culture and needed usage, or because I am trying to hide my
> ignorance. Rather, it is because I believe users needing a tag for
> Grabar content will be best served, and the overall coherence of our
> system of ISO 639 IDs and RFC 4646 tags will be optimized, if this
> variety is given an identifier in ISO 639 rather than being coded with a
> variant subtag.
